As a Project Manager – Construction Delivery, you will support and coordinate the successful delivery of construction‑related activities within complex, highly regulated programme environments. The role focuses on providing construction delivery leadership, coordinating and delivering project management capability across defined packages, site areas or technical interfaces.
This management‑level role works across client, contractor, consultant and multidisciplinary delivery teams to ensure construction activities are planned, coordinated and delivered in line with agreed scope, programme, cost, quality, safety and governance requirements.
The role requires a balanced approach between site engagement, project management discipline and stakeholder coordination. You will understand delivery constraints, support practical and technical issue resolution, maintain strong relationships with delivery partners, and provide clear reporting and recommendations to support effective decision‑making.
You will act as a key interface between construction delivery, project management, engineering, commercial, project controls, health and safety, quality and wider stakeholder teams, integrating construction delivery into wider programme governance for a collaborative, controlled, outcome‑focused delivery environment.
Opportunities may include establishing and supporting major nuclear programmes, contributing to nationally significant infrastructure and energy transition outcomes, in a fast‑paced, evolving environment that requires adaptability to uncertainty, ambiguity and change.
Role Accountabilities
- Construction Delivery Leadership
- Lead and support the delivery of defined construction packages, site areas or interfaces, ensuring alignment with agreed scope, programme, cost, quality, safety and regulatory requirements.
- Provide visible leadership across contractors, delivery partners and multidisciplinary teams, setting clear expectations for collaboration, accountability and reliable delivery.
- Coordinate construction delivery activities, ensuring works are appropriately planned, sequenced, monitored and progressed in line with project governance and delivery priorities.
- Identify and help resolve delivery constraints, interface issues and risks, ensuring actions, decisions and escalations are clearly recorded and managed.
Qualifications & Experience
- Degree, HNC/HND or equivalent experience in construction management, engineering, project management or a related discipline.
- Experience in construction delivery, construction management, project management or site coordination within complex infrastructure, energy, engineering or regulated environments.
- Good understanding of construction sequencing, logistics, site coordination, short‑term planning and safe systems of work.
- Working knowledge of CDM Regulations, construction safety management and safe delivery in complex project environments.
- Experience working with contractors, subcontractors, delivery partners or multidisciplinary project teams to support agreed safety, quality, programme and delivery outcomes.
- Ability to coordinate defined construction packages, site areas or technical interfaces across construction, engineering, commercial, project controls, health and safety and quality teams.
- Strong communication and stakeholder management skills, including the ability to identify, evidence and escalate construction risks, constraints, interface issues and delivery blockers through clear reporting.
- Working knowledge of project governance, change control, performance reporting and cost or schedule management.
- Awareness of contract and commercial management activities, preferably under NEC ECC or a similar construction contract environment.
- Eligible to complete BPSS and work at OFFICIAL level, with existing UKSV Security Clearance or willingness and eligibility to obtain clearance.
